Introduction
When interviews, surveys, tickets, reviews, and usability notes are scattered across files, this skill creates a shared evidence table with source, participant, date, and confidence. It then groups recurring patterns into themes, insights, opportunities, and recommendations while preserving counterexamples and disagreements so every conclusion remains traceable.
Use Cases
Use it for market research, voice-of-customer programs, product discovery, service analysis, and multi-channel feedback reviews. It handles qualitative material and can use existing counts to describe coverage without treating occurrence counts as population prevalence.
Template
Provide the research question, raw material, participant or channel context, timeframe, existing tags, and decision to support. The output includes an evidence index, theme structure, key quotations, contradictions, opportunity areas, recommendations, and research gaps.
